Somun Superstar on Kingston Road is a must-visit sandwich shop for anyone looking to indulge in the rich and vibrant flavors of Bosnian cuisine. Their specialty bakery produces freshly baked somun bread, which is wood-fired to perfection, giving it a unique and delicious taste.
One of their most popular offerings is the BBQ Bundle, which includes 40 fresh ćevapčići, four somun breads, kajmak cheese, chopped onions, and zesty red cabbage coleslaw with fefferon peppers. It's perfect for gatherings with family and friends or for a delicious meal at home.
For those looking for a lighter option, the Danforth sandwich is a great choice. It features juicy grilled ćevapčići, crisp Greek salad, creamy feta cheese, and cool tzatziki sauce all wrapped up in freshly baked somun bread. And if you're vegan, they also offer a vegan option with their house-made vegančići.
